> Anybody a gamer and can give some insight into what types
> of things slow down a computer? He says it's a Java game.
> 
> Intel iMac 2.4gHz Core 2 Duo
> 1GB RAM, 250GB Hard Drive, OS 10.5.5

Ok.  Minecraft is written in java, true.  You only have a gig of RAM,
that's a potential problem.

Java is infamous for wanting RAM, and lots of it, and Minecraft, due to
the size of the worlds than it generates (the engine can generate a
world that is about eight times the size of the earth), wants a /LOT/ of
memory.  Also, Minecraft is still beta (not finished and potentially has
bugs), so lag, especially when playing online, is often unavoidable and
often due to the server more than the client.  The minecraft forums are
full of people having issues with lag.

If you spend money on anything, upgrade your RAM and perhaps look at
upgrading to 10.6, but even then, he's probably going to still have the
occasional bout of lag.

I've got the equivalent of a Winter 2009 24" iMac (2.93GHz Intel Core 2
Duo) with three gigs of RAM with a 16/2 'business class' cable
connection, and I get lag at times.
